Notice Title
The Provision of Legal Services to The City of Liverpool College Group
Notice Description
3.1 The appointed Legal Services Provider will be required to satisfy the Executive and the Board of Governors that they will provide an appropriate level of legal advice, guidance and support to ensure that the college group remains fully legally compliant in all aspects of its work. 3.2 The Legal Services Provider of The City of Liverpool College and its Group will be appointed by the Corporation Board; the appointment will be for an initial period of 3 years with an optional further 1 x year extension. The contract will however be subject to review after a 2 year period with an opportunity for a break in the contract to be applied at that time. 4.0 Role and Responsibilities of The Legal Services Provider 4.1 The Legal Services Provider will give practical advice and support in respect of: 4.1.1 Legal aspects of recruitment; 4.1.2 Statements of terms and conditions of employment; 4.1.3 Disciplinary issues, suspensions, grievances, attendance management, capability management; 4.1.4 Equal Opportunity policy and procedures and issues relating to sexual, disability, racial and other discrimination; 4.1.5 Termination of employment, including disciplinary hearings, redundancies, attendance management hearings and severance payments; 4.1.6 Settlement Agreements, in particular DFE guidance 4.1.7 TUPE; 4.1.8 Pensions; 4.1.9 Employee and Employer exposure to obligations around Data Protection and Freedom of Information; 4.1.10 Whistleblowing allegations; 4.1.11 Regular training on employment law and other HR matters for managers; 4.1.12 Training for the HR team on issues arising in employment law; 4.1.13 Monthly update meetings will take place with senior HR staff; 4.1.14 Termly review of performance management issues with all senior managers. 4.1.15 Guidance on sponsorship and visas in relation to staff from overseas 4.2 In addition there must be a single point of contact with a senior partner who will: 4.2.1 Act as a Relationship Manager directing to other specialist legal advice as necessary, and working to obtain discount on other services; 4.2.2 Be available to provide advice around the clock to HR and the Executive team; 4.2.3 Attend SLT and WLT meetings on request to provide guidance and training on relevant HR topics; 4.2.4 Have a detailed understanding of FE and the intervention process; 4.2.5 Provide advocacy support at all tribunal hearings 4.2.6 Be available to Governors and to attend (on request) Governors meetings in the evenings

Open Contracting Data Standard (OCDS)
The Open Contracting Data Standard (OCDS) is a framework designed to increase transparency and access to public procurement data in the public sector. It is widely used by governments and organisations worldwide to report on procurement processes and contracts.
